Addressing the Pharmaceutical Industry’s Demand for Low Noise Rotary Tablet Presses
Pharmaceutical manufacturers evaluating a rotary tablet press machine face a recurring set of concerns: stable tablet weight, minimal material waste, prevention of powder segregation, and the ability to sustain high-volume output without excessive operational noise. Rich Packing’s Engineering Foundation for Quiet, Precise Compression
Rich Packing’s technical foundation rests on its proprietary R&D of 7th-generation fully automatic high-speed tablet press technology, supported by Industry 4.0 version intelligent platforms featuring real-time pressure monitoring and automated weight adjustment. Several technical metrics underpin the manufacturing precision behind these machines: turntable runout ≤0.04mm, punch bore diameter tolerance ≤0.013mm, surface roughness ≤Ra 0.8μm, middle die bore diameter tolerance ≤0.017mm, and tablet weight accuracy ≤±2%. These tolerances matter directly for noise performance, because tighter mechanical fits and smoother surface finishes reduce the vibration and friction that typically generate operational noise in rotary compression equipment.
On the data side, Rich Packing’s platforms provide real-time monitoring and analysis of compression force/variation of each punch, along with digital display of production and waste counts—capabilities that allow operators to identify irregularities before they escalate into mechanical stress or noise-related wear. The company’s equipment also integrates with Siemens PLC and ABB electronics, using aviation connectors for secure electrical coupling, reflecting a platform compatibility approach aligned with modern pharmaceutical facility infrastructure.
Product Spotlight: ZP-420 (15/19E) Automatic Rotary Tablet Press Machine
Among Rich Packing’s seven-product tablet press lineup, the ZP-420 (15/19E) Automatic Rotary Tablet Press Machine is the clearest match for manufacturers specifically seeking low noise operation. Positioned as a 5th-generation double-rotary press for large tablets and spherical pills, this machine was engineered to respond to two specific scenario pain points: large tablet diameter requirements and high operational noise.
Oil-Immersion Transmission for Noise Reduction
The ZP-420 (15/19E)’s defining feature is its Oil-Immersion Transmission system. Built as a fully enclosed modular unit, this design delivers low noise (<75 dBA) operation while also preventing powder contamination. For pharmaceutical environments where operator comfort and clean-room integrity are both priorities, this enclosed transmission approach addresses noise and contamination concerns simultaneously rather than as separate engineering problems.
Dual Compression for Higher Output
Beyond noise control, the ZP-420 (15/19E) applies a Dual Compression method that doubles the output of single compression machines, supported by a 120KN compression force and a 50mm max tablet diameter—figures that make it suitable for large tablets and spherical pills. Its Cast steel GCr15 guide rails, built with a scientific arc design, reinforce the mechanical stability that supports both compression accuracy and quiet operation.
Complementary Solutions Across the Tablet Press Line
While the ZP-420 (15/19E) is the most directly targeted low noise solution, other machines in Rich Packing’s portfolio incorporate noise-related engineering as part of broader stability and reliability goals.
RQ-HGZP-26D-40D Hydraulic Stabilization
The RQ-HGZP-26D-40D Fully Auto High Speed Tablet Press Machine, a 7th-generation intelligent press designed for large production needs, uses a Hydraulic Stabilization system in which PLC auto-response ensures stable hydraulic pressure and low noise. This machine also addresses material stratification through a Double-layer Impeller Feeder with a large-area design covering a quarter of the turntable arc, preventing powder stratification while supporting a maximum output of 260,000 tablets/hour.
ZP-29D Eccentric Moment Protection
The ZP-29D Fully Automatic Rotary Tablet Press Machine, a 4th-generation press built for mass production, tackles punch jumping at high speeds and oil contamination through an Eccentric Moment Protection mechanism. This principle-based protection responds faster than hydraulic systems and carries zero oil risk, while its Aged Turntable—undergoing a 12-month aging process for ductile iron—ensures a flat, non-toxic surface. Operational stability is further reinforced by coaxiality within H8 tolerance and cosine curve rail motion that prevents punch jumping.
